Defining White Balance

White balance refers to the adjustment of colors in an image to ensure that white objects appear truly white, regardless of the ambient lighting conditions. By manipulating the color temperature, photographers can control how warm or cool their images appear, significantly impacting the final look.

In the context of night photography, understanding white balance becomes vital due to the presence of artificial lighting, which often casts varying color hues. Typical light sources include streetlights, neon signs, or even moonlight, all of which can introduce different color casts into your images.

White balance is measured in Kelvin (K) and ranges from warm tones at lower values to cooler tones at higher values. Photographers can use preset modes or manually adjust the settings based on their shooting environment to achieve the desired effect.

Exploring Different White Balance Settings

Different white balance settings can significantly influence the quality of night photography. Smartphones typically offer several preset white balance options that cater to various lighting conditions. Understanding these settings is essential for achieving accurate color representation in low-light environments.

Common white balance settings include:

  • Auto: The smartphone assesses ambient light and adjusts automatically, though may not always produce desired results in complex lighting.
  • Incandescent: Designed for warm, indoor light, this setting adds cool tones to counteract the yellow hues.
  • Fluorescent: This option corrects the green tint of fluorescent lights, making colors appear more natural.
  • Daylight/Sunny: Ideal for outdoor use, it maintains the warm tones of sunset or street lamps, perfect for night scenes.
  • Custom: Allows users to set a specific color temperature, tailored to unique lighting conditions.

Utilizing these settings effectively can elevate the quality of night images by ensuring accurate color reproduction and enhancing overall aesthetic appeal.

Steps to Set Manual White Balance

To set manual white balance in smartphone photography, begin by locating the white balance settings in your camera app. Most smartphones offer this option within the manual controls, where you can select varying presets such as daylight, cloudy, and tungsten or choose the custom setting for precise adjustments.

Next, to achieve accurate manual white balance, utilize a neutral reference point, such as a gray card or a white sheet of paper. Position this reference in the same lighting conditions where you plan to capture your images, ensuring it fills the frame. Then select the custom white balance option, allowing your camera to read this reference.

Once set, confirm your adjustments by taking a test shot. Review the image to ascertain whether the colors appear natural and true to life. If discrepancies persist, further fine-tune your settings until you achieve the desired effect, enhancing your understanding of white balance for stunning night photography.

Post-Processing Techniques for Adjusting White Balance

Post-processing is a vital aspect of photography, particularly when adjusting white balance to achieve the desired outcome for night images. Various software applications offer powerful tools that allow photographers to manipulate white balance effectively, ensuring accurate representation of colors.

Several techniques can be employed during post-processing:

  • Using Temperature and Tint Sliders: Most editing software features sliders that let users adjust the color temperature and tint, allowing for fine-tuning of the image’s overall hue.
  • White Balance Presets: Many applications provide preset options that can be applied instantly, making it easier to correct common lighting scenarios encountered in night photography.
  • Sampling a Neutral Color: By selecting a neutral color in the image, such as grey or white, the software automatically adjusts the white balance based on that reference point.

Practical Tips for Achieving Accurate White Balance

To achieve accurate white balance in night photography, start by utilizing the white balance presets available on your smartphone or camera. These presets, such as tungsten, fluorescent, and daylight, are crafted to accommodate varying lighting conditions, providing a solid foundation for your images.

Next, consider the use of a gray card. This tool allows you to capture a reference point for neutral tones in your scene. By setting your camera to manual white balance and adjusting based on the gray card, you can ensure that colors appear true to life, even in low-light environments.

Experimenting with different white balance settings can also yield impressive results. For instance, adjusting to a cooler temperature can evoke a moody, ethereal atmosphere, while warmer settings can enhance the glow of artificial lights in urban settings. Understanding these subtleties will help you harness the power of white balance effectively.

Lastly, always inspect your images following capture. Assess whether the colors are as desired and make any necessary adjustments in post-processing software to refine the white balance further. This dual approach of adjusting in-camera and during editing can significantly elevate your night photography.
